Rotation

A rotation is a mapping that

 

 

rotates each point by a fixed

 

 

angle around a center point.

 

 

The angle is defined using

 

 

the angle() command,

 

 

with the vertex of the angle

 

 

as the first argument.

 

 

Suppose you wish to rotate

 

 

the square (GC) around point K (GK) through LKM in the

 

figure to the right.

Projection

A projection is a mapping of one or more points onto an

 

object such that the line passing through the point and its

 

image is perpendicular to the object at the image point.

 

1.

Tap

and select Projection.

 

2.

Tap the object onto which points are to be projected and

 

 

press E.

 

 

3.

Tap the point that is to be projected and press E.

 

 

Note the new point added to the target object.
